Filter by
SubjectRequired
LanguageRequired
The language used throughout the course, in both instruction and assessments.
Learning ProductRequired
LevelRequired
DurationRequired
SkillsRequired
SubtitlesRequired
EducatorRequired
Find the best Programming course for your goals
Status: NewStatus: PreviewBirla Institute of Technology & Science, Pilani
Skills you'll gain: Computer Architecture, Hardware Architecture, Computer Systems, Hardware Design, System Programming, File Systems, Cloud Platforms
Status: Free TrialUniversity of Illinois Urbana-Champaign
Skills you'll gain: C++ (Programming Language), Object Oriented Programming (OOP), Object Oriented Design, Development Environment, Engineering Software, Computer Programming, Data Structures, Debugging, Program Development
Status: Free TrialUniversidad Austral
Skills you'll gain: Software Documentation, Object Oriented Design, Unified Modeling Language, Relational Databases, Object-Relational Mapping, Software Design, Test Driven Development (TDD), Database Management, Unit Testing, Object Oriented Programming (OOP), Database Design, SQL, Debugging, Data Structures, Python Programming, JSON, File Management, Computer Programming, Programming Principles, Software Installation
Status: NewStatus: Free TrialSkills you'll gain: Node.JS, Role-Based Access Control (RBAC), TypeScript, Authentications, Server Side, Jest (JavaScript Testing Framework), Back-End Web Development, MongoDB, Web Development Tools, Web Applications, Unit Testing, Web Development, Database Management, Secure Coding, Application Programming Interface (API), Middleware, NoSQL, Javascript and jQuery, Development Environment, Data Validation
Status: NewStatus: Free TrialSkills you'll gain: Regression Analysis, Matplotlib, Feature Engineering, Time Series Analysis and Forecasting, Jupyter, Image Analysis, Scikit Learn (Machine Learning Library), Applied Machine Learning, Tensorflow, Data Visualization, Machine Learning Algorithms, Amazon Web Services, Python Programming, Cloud Applications, Data Transformation, Predictive Modeling, Data Processing, Health Informatics, Machine Learning, Artificial Intelligence and Machine Learning (AI/ML)
Status: Free TrialMicrosoft
Skills you'll gain: CI/CD, GitHub, C# (Programming Language), HTML and CSS, Load Balancing, Continuous Integration, Git (Version Control System), Role-Based Access Control (RBAC), Scalability, Object Oriented Programming (OOP), Authentications, ASP.NET, Full-Stack Web Development, Web Development, Debugging, SQL, Application Deployment, Microsoft Copilot, .NET Framework, Graph Theory
Status: Free TrialSkills you'll gain: AI Product Strategy, User Story, Usability Testing, New Product Development, Product Management, Product Lifecycle Management, Product Development, Innovation, Agile Software Development, Product Roadmaps, Agile Methodology, Kanban Principles, Responsible AI, Generative AI, Backlogs, Product Planning, Sprint Retrospectives, Agile Project Management, ChatGPT, Leadership
Status: PreviewUniversity of Michigan
Skills you'll gain: Finite Element Methods, Engineering Analysis, Numerical Analysis, Mathematical Modeling, Advanced Mathematics, C++ (Programming Language), Object Oriented Programming (OOP)
Status: Free TrialSkills you'll gain: Data Storytelling, Data Visualization, Exploratory Data Analysis, Data Presentation, Data Visualization Software, Data Manipulation, Data Ethics, Tableau Software, Data Analysis, Pandas (Python Package), Data Cleansing, Data Quality, Data Processing, Data Validation, Technical Communication, Data Transformation, Python Programming
Status: NewStatus: Free TrialSkills you'll gain: Sampling (Statistics), Data Mining, Statistical Hypothesis Testing, Probability, Linear Algebra, Statistical Analysis, Statistical Inference, Data Analysis, Probability Distribution, Statistics, Machine Learning Algorithms, Machine Learning, Python Programming
Status: Free TrialUniversity of California, Irvine
Skills you'll gain: Internet Of Things, Application Programming Interface (API), TCP/IP, Electronics, Control Systems, Embedded Systems, USB, Networking Hardware, Electronic Systems, Hardware Design, Digital Communications, Computer Hardware, Python Programming, Servers
Status: NewStatus: Free TrialSkills you'll gain: PySpark, MySQL, Data Pipelines, Apache Spark, Data Processing, SQL, Data Transformation, Data Manipulation, Distributed Computing, Programming Principles, Python Programming, Debugging
In summary, here are 10 of our most popular programming courses
- MIPS Computer Architecture and Performance Optimization: Birla Institute of Technology & Science, Pilani
- Object-Oriented Data Structures in C++: University of Illinois Urbana-Champaign
- Aprende a programar con Python: Universidad Austral
- Backend Web Development with TypeScript: Edureka
- AI Driven Machine Learning with Python: EDUCBA
- Microsoft Full-Stack Developer: Microsoft
- IBM Product Manager: IBM
- The Finite Element Method for Problems in Physics: University of Michigan
- Go Beyond the Numbers: Translate Data into Insights: Google
- Machine Learning with Python & Statistics: EDUCBA










